This CDV images features a two-thirds seated view of General Hugh Judson Kilpatrick wearing a double-breasted frock coat with velvet cuffs and collar. His trousers bear the typical gold cavalry stripe down the pant legs. His slouch hat rests on his knee while his hands are covered in leather gloves.

A modern pencil note of “Kilpatrick” is noted on the bottom of the card mount.

On the reverse, we see the backmark of C.D. Fredericks & Co. / 587 Broadway / New York.

Several pencil inscriptions from varying time periods note that this is General Kilpatrick. A period ink inscription notes the same along the right-hand side.

Modern collector’s notes are present on the reverse.

Overall, this image of Kilpatrick is clear but shows some dirt on the image, as does the reverse.

This image came from the Ray Richey collection of images.  [CLS] [ph:L]
